Dorothea Lange Photo Essay Project
The purpose of this assignment is to capture the cultural identity of central Maine and the communities that comprise it. You will be expected to shoot in the area of twenty photos that explain a common “Theme” running through some element of Central Maine, Franklin County, and Farmington/ surrounding areas and towns. After consulting with your instructors on your body of work you will ultimately choose up to 12 of those photos to display.

Personal Learning Network
Your personal learning network (PLN) needs to include a Twitter, blog and social bookmarking component. We will discuss how to create a PLN in much more detail in class. You also need to identify blogs, web sites, and social bookmarks that are relevant to your project and subscribe to them. You may even want to subscribe to a Google Alert on your topic (optional). At the end of the semester, you will need to hand in a UPDATED description of your personal learning network along with your deliverables. You’ll be evaluated based on the depth and breadth of the personal learning network you built.
